Output 4073faca2ce8f4a9c89ae55a03d3181717073d3cf0c2edbb213d258abd1609b8:1

value
1362706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b134aa0a8860af35a2bd03d32b261b83bee819 OP_EQUAL
address
MTUM7x7vHaoJwDSgEszYvb4jkwxTxfNzj7
transaction
4073faca2ce8f4a9c89ae55a03d3181717073d3cf0c2edbb213d258abd1609b8
spent
true